Richard Walker

Richard Walker is research director of The Globalist Research Center

When Do Planes Crash?

During which phase of flight do most fatal commercial aviation accidents occur?

Read more »

India’s Potty Problem

The lack of safe and sanitary toilets remains a daily reality in many parts of the developing world.

Read more »

Madam Ministers

Which major government currently has the highest percentage of women in its cabinet?

Read more »

Is the Gender Pay Gap Closing?

Which country performs best in terms of equal pay — US, UK, Germany or Korea?

Read more »

By the Numbers: Time’s Person of the Year

Pope Francis is Time’s Person of the Year for 2013. How many other non-Americans have been honored?

Read more »

World Bank Presidents: By the Numbers

How many women have led the World Bank? How many bankers? How many politicians?

Read more »

Privacy Preference Center

Necessary Cookies

The use of certain cookies is required for the site to function correctly.



Improve content and site performance.